Android 11.0 SystemUI 状态栏下拉和通知栏始终居中

在11.0SystemUI 状态栏下拉和通知栏,默认是根据手势的x 坐标的位置居中显示,但是如果太靠两边感觉不太好,下拉太靠边不太好看
所以客户提出不管手势在哪里下滑 都要去下拉和通知栏居中显示 会比较好看些 下面就来实现这个需求

而在SystemUI中处理下拉展示UI的就是NotificationPanelView.java

接下来就来看NotificationController.java的关于onTouchEvent源码 分析原因
下拉触摸是在onTouchEvent(MotionEvent event) 中处理的

 @Override
    public boolean onTouchEvent(MotionEvent event) {
   
    
    
        /* UNISOC: Modify for bug1173815,1163448,1191373 {
   
    
    @ */
        if (DEBUG) {
   
    
    
            Log.d("NotificationPanelView"</

猜你喜欢

转载自blog.csdn.net/baidu_41666295/article/details/124792278